The Best Halloween of All is a charming chapter book that resonates with children who have strong opinions, especially about their Halloween costumes. The story is told from the perspective of a young boy who recounts his past costume struggles, often involving parental input or expectations, leading to less-than-ideal trick-or-treating experiences. This year, however, he's determined to do things his own way, from costume choice to the trick-or-treating route. It's a gentle narrative about growing independence, self-expression, and the loving dynamic between a child and their parents, perfect for sparking conversations about family traditions and respecting individual choices.
